From mboxrd@z Thu Jan 1 00:00:00 1970 X-Spam-Checker-Version: SpamAssassin 3.4.4 (2020-01-24) on polar.synack.me X-Spam-Level: * X-Spam-Status: No, score=1.9 required=5.0 tests=BAYES_50,INVALID_DATE autolearn=no autolearn_force=no version=3.4.4 Relay-Version: version B 2.10 5/3/83; site utzoo.UUCP Path: utzoo!mnetor!uunet!seismo!rutgers!ames!ucbcad!ucbvax!HI-MULTICS.ARPA!Kamrad From: Kamrad@HI-MULTICS.ARPA Newsgroups: comp.lang.ada Subject: Reply to Lt Scott Norton's Maintenance argument Message-ID: <870825204025.575689@HI-MULTICS.ARPA> Date: Tue, 25-Aug-87 16:40:00 EDT Article-I.D.: HI-MULTI.870825204025.575689 Posted: Tue Aug 25 16:40:00 1987 Date-Received: Thu, 27-Aug-87 07:04:37 EDT Sender: daemon@ucbvax.BERKELEY.EDU Organization: The ARPA Internet List-Id: I know your point is well-taken and well meaning but I don't know a Program Manager of major weapon build who really cares about maintenance. His only care is to get the current system built on time and within budget. Maintenance is beyond the scope of his project. He is rewarded only for meeting performance and budget requirements of his project. There is no way that the PM gets rewarded for the easy maintenance of the software of a fielded system. Check it out! The plant managers of Japanese car companies get part of their bonues based on the maintenance record of the cars they produce. Unfortunately within the DoD there is no way to reward the PM's for the quality of software maintenance ( or any other maintenance) of field systems. Consequently the problem will persist. Therefore you don't sell PM's on maintenance value of Ada (or reusability for that matter), you sell them on the ability to perform and meet the budget. Unfortunately, it is the perception (that is becoming largely incorrect) that Ada provides neither. If it provides quality maintenance (or reusability), that's icing on the cake to Program Managers. To quote Uncle Walt (fable TV anchorman): "That's the way it is..." Mike Kamrad